This is the second Condor "duty" belt I've purchased. I liked the first one (black), so I purchased this one in tan. I normally wear a 42" belt for my pants, but measured around my pants belt, I measure 44". At that measurement, there is still about 7 inches of belt wrapped around each buckle. The excess length has velcro "hooks" to about 5" from the ends, so I'd guess this belt could fit up to 48" around the pants belt. Depending on the holster and other accessories and where the holster is positioned, it's hard to estimate how small a belt size this belt would fit. The belt is well made of sturdy nylon with a stiff inner material. It's not so thick it can't be folded over the buckle at any location on the belt, yet it's thick enough to provide sturdy support. As far as the two pouches that come with the belt, I can use them for something if not on this belt. They will fit a small magazine, a small flashlight, a fire starter or a folding knife. The loops that come with this belt are not "keepers" in that they do not have snaps that allow them to be opened and connected around this belt and an inner belt. These loops are sewn together so they are "loops" not keepers. I've purchased other brand duty belts and spent much more money, but especially for the price this belt is an excellent value. I've purchased other Condor pouches and found them to be of very good quality and value as well. I don't use these belts on a daily basis, so don't know how well they'd hold up for everyday use, but I would definitely try one to find out.

Looking at the price tag on this belt made me nervous. Most of the other name brand belts can be $40 - $50. However, I really like Condor's stuff, so I took a chance. I'm glad I did, because this is an excellent belt. It is sturdy and adjustable. The belt buckle feels very solid. It is great for carrying pouches on my waist on hiking trips. It also supports my drop leg holster very well. I did not order this belt for the magazine pouches. I see them more as a gimmick than anything because that is not how I would carry my spare magazines for quick access. Moreover, they are too small for my Beretta M9A1 magazines. They do, however, fit my Glock 19 magazines, a bit snugly though. Overall, I am very pleased with this belt and even if it did not come with the magazine pouches, I would still have purchased it at this price.
